Shk. Hessa Bint Khalifa Al-Khalifa

Director of Strategy and Organizational Excellence

Academic Qualifications: 

  • 2003- 2005-Master of Public Policy (GPA 3.64/4.0) 
  • University of Denver, Denver, Colorado - USA 
  • 2006-2009-BA in Law (GPA 95.94%)
  • Applied Science University (ASU), Manama, Kingdom of Bahrain 
  • 1997-2001-BSc. in Accounting (GPA 3.23/4.0)
  • University of Bahrain (UoB), Sakhir Campus, Kingdom of Bahrain 


Career Progression:

  • March 2023 until now -Housing Policies & Strategic Planning Directorate (Ministry of Housing & Urban Planning)
  • May 2011 - Present Director of Housing Policy & Strategic Planning (Ministry of Housing)
  • Sept. 2009 – May 2011 Acting Director of Quality, Financial & Administrative Directorate, 
  • General Inspectorate (Ministry of Interior) 
  • Sept. 2007 – Sept. 2009 Public Policy Expert & Budgeting and Cost Accountant, Public Security Headquarters, (Ministry of Interior)  
  • Feb. 2006 – Sept. 2007 National Programme Officer (Analyst) and Financial Certifying Officer, Programme Unit, United Nations Development Programme (UNDP), Manama, Bahrain
  • Jan. 2002 – Sept. 2003 Programme Associate, Programme Unit, (UNDP), Manama, Bahrain


Membership in Committees & Organizations: 

  • Member of the National Housing Committee since 2014
  • Member of the Jury on the “Fikra”  initiative of HRH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, Crown Prince and Deputy Supreme Commander, First Deputy Prime Minister 2018
  • Member of the Committees of Applicants for the First Deputy Programme for the Development of National Cadres (2015-2018).
  • Head of the Equal Opportunities Unit (2011-2014)


Career Achievements: 

  • Establishing the Housing Policy and Strategic Planning Department in the Ministry of Housing 2011
  • Establishing the Quality Management and Financial and Administrative Control Department at the Ministry of Interior 2009
  • Presenting 8 innovative ideas within the Government Innovation Competition “Fikra”, an initiative of HRH Prince Salman bin Hamad Al Khalifa, Crown Prince, Deputy Supreme Commander, First Deputy Prime Minister (2018 & 2019), and achieving semi-finalist with one of the 8 innovative ideas (2019)
  • Establishing a quality system for housing services and policies for the Ministry of Housing  
  • Activating studies & research, and analytical, strategic and digital studies at the Ministry of Housing
  • Conducting many lectures related to housing policy and strategic planning
  • Establishing an internal control policy for the Ministry of Interior and developing uniform and consistent standards/criteria in line with the government strategy
  • Conducting specialized courses in financial and administrative development for employees at the Ministry of Interior
  • Developing policies and studies related to the administrative and organizational agencies of the Public Security Headquarters  
  • Preparing development programs in cooperation with the government of the Kingdom of Bahrain at the UNDP
  • Managing development programmes and preparing national reports to highlight the  Kingdom of Bahrain’s contributions in the field of human development at the UNDP 
  • Publishing articles and press reports specialized in public policy in a number of local newspapers in the Kingdom of Bahrain


Scholarships & Awards:

  • Semi-Finalist in the Bahrain Government Innovation Competition “Fikra” 2019
  • Fulbright Scholarship Programme, Full Scholarship, US Department of State,August 2003- July 2005
  • Middle East Women’s Award for Best Contribution in Future Career Building, May 2003, Dubai, United Arab Emirates


Professional Certifications:

  • December 2019 - Government Innovation Competition “Fikra” Bootcamp, Babson College Executive Education, Boston, USA  
  • February 2011 - Induction to Senior Civil Service Diploma- Bahrain Institute of Public Administration (BIPA), Seef District, Manama
  • October 2008 - Strategic Management of Regulatory Enforcement Agencies - Harvard University, Cambridge, Massachusetts, USA
  • May 2008 - Lead Auditor Certification, TUV NORD, UK
  • December 2006 - PRINCE 2 Certification - Office of Government Commerce, UK
  • Summer 1998 - Effective Business Communication & Statistics - Harvard University, Cambridge, Massachusetts, USA
  • Summer 1997 -Microeconomics -Georgetown University, Washington D.C., USA
